About The Organization: Nuru Kenya is an NGO committed to ending extreme poverty in remote, rural areas by offering locally-led training in agriculture, Financial Inclusion, healthcare, and education.
Nuru focuses on cultivating service-minded leaders and equipping people with tools and knowledge to lead their communities out of extreme poverty.
Using local income-generating activities, Nuru sustains its work and funds program scaling into neighboring districts – thereby multiplying impact.
Nuru’s vision is to create a world where people living in extreme poverty have the choice to determine their future.
Reporting to the Program Manager, the Facilitator will be responsible for the daily operation of Nuru’s education program within local public schools.
The Facilitator will be expected to assist in the facilitation of training sessions for both education and leadership programs. Facilitators should demonstrate a strong commitment to children’s education.
He/she should value and maintain strong relationships with the community, schools, parents and children.
Specific Responsibilities
·         Training teachers on the Nuru Curriculum during school vocations and when called upon
·         Shows creativity and innovation in facilitation and team building
·         Develops and follows laid down schedule and meetings with trainees and schools
·         Maintains a positive relationship with schools, parents, students, the community, cooperative group and Nuru staff
·         Supports the team in achieving both day to day goals and program goals
·         Gives clear and specific feedback on the level of learners, and teacher’s relationship with schools, and the effectiveness of different teaching techniques
·         Maintains checklists, leads filling out of required documents such as attendance record
·         Support workshop sessions with participants
·         Provide feedback on how to improve the Nuru curriculum during debrief sessions
·         Take responsible care of training materials by ensuring that materials are available ahead of time and handed over to the training manager after the training
·         Assess and evaluate trainees based on knowledge gained and reaction during trainings
·         Does regular follow ups to monitor implementation of teacher training
·         Additional roles as assigned by your supervisor during the training period
